* Adjectives: This is the most common term, and it specifically refers to words that modify nouns.
* Descriptive adjectives: This is a more specific term emphasizing the descriptive nature of the adjective.
* Descriptive words: This is a broader term that can include adjectives, adverbs, and even verbs that provide details about something.
* Descriptive language: This term refers to the overall use of language that focuses on creating vivid descriptions.
* Sensory details: This term specifically refers to words that appeal to the five senses (sight, sound, smell, taste, touch).
The best term to use will depend on the specific context and what you are trying to emphasize.
